Module, Integrated Center Stack (ICSM): Removal

WARNING: This page is about a different car, the 2020 Dodge Challenger. However, it is still accessible from the selected car via links, so may be relevant.
  1. Disconnect and isolate the negative battery cable. If equipped with an Intelligent Battery Sensor (IBS), disconnect the IBS connector first before disconnecting the negative battery cable.
    GC0170523Courtesy of CHRYSLER GROUP, LLC
  2. For manual shifter using a trim stick or equivalent, carefully release the retaining clips and lift the shifter boot (1) up.
  3. Remove the fasteners (3), then remove the shifter lever (2).
    GC0166265Courtesy of CHRYSLER GROUP, LLC
  4. For automatic shifter, place the shifter in the Neutral position.
  5. Using a trim stick or equivalent, carefully release the retaining clips and lift the shifter bezel (2) up.
  6. Remove the fastener (4) then lift up on the shifter knob (1) and remove.
    GC0166301Courtesy of CHRYSLER GROUP, LLC
  7. Using a trim stick or equivalent, starting at the rear carefully release the retaining clips and lift the shifter bezel panel (1). Disconnect the wire harness connectors and remove.
    GC0170416Courtesy of CHRYSLER GROUP, LLC
  8. Remove the four screws (2) from the Integrated Center Stack (ICS) (1) to the shifter bezel panel.
